Blue Bird (NASDAQ: BLBD) is recognized as a technology leader and innovator of school buses since its founding in 1927. Our dedicated team members design, engineer and manufacture school buses with a singular focus on safety, reliability, and durability. School buses carry the most precious cargo in the world – 25 million children twice a day – making them the most trusted mode of student transportation. The company is the proven leader in low- and zero-emission school buses with more than 20,000 propane, natural gas, and electric powered buses in operation today. JOB SUMMARY

Reporting to the Director, Cycle Count & DRP, this role is responsible for planning and maintaining the flow and inventory levels of materials to support all production areas, while minimizing the inventory investment. 

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Complete ownership of supply chain for all inbound material, freight tracking, deviations, interfacing with Engineering, Purchasing and cross functional teams to avoid shortages and seek solutions to potential shortages
  • Monitors scheduled deliveries and communicates directly with suppliers to ensure parts are delivered on time, which could require expedited freight and tracking to avoid supply disruptions
  • Manages purchased parts inventory to reduce on-hand value, increase inventory turns, and prevent shortages
  • Schedules/plans material deliveries through MRP system and provide Supplier training in use of Parts123 portal
  • Responsible for maintaining clean unit targets for both body and chassis lines for assigned parts
  • Assumes special assignments as directed by the Planning Team Leader or Director including backup support for team members as needed
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.
